7. Your Rights
Under the UK General Data Protection Regulation (UK GDPR), you have the following rights regarding your personal data:
Right to access: You can request a copy of the personal data we hold about you.
Right to rectification: If your data is incorrect or incomplete, you can request that we correct it.
Right to erasure: You can request that we delete your personal data in certain circumstances.
Right to restrict processing: You can request that we limit how we process your personal data.
Right to object: You can object to certain types of data processing, including for marketing purposes.
Right to data portability: You can request that we transfer your personal data to another organization.
Right to withdraw consent: Where processing is based on consent, you can withdraw that consent at any time.
To exercise any of these rights, please contact us using the details provided below. We will respond to your request within one month.
If you are not satisfied with our response, you may lodge a complaint with the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O), the UK's data protection authority.
